Director biography books are books that explore the life, work, and impact of various film directors throughout history.

Key Features

  • Detailed accounts of the director's personal life
  • In-depth analysis of their filmography
  • Insights into their creative process and influences
  • Reviews from critics and colleagues
  • Behind-the-scenes stories and anecdotes
  • Photographs and illustrations

Pros

  • Provides valuable insights into the filmmaking industry
  • Offers a deeper appreciation for the art of directing
  • Showcases the unique styles and techniques of different directors

Cons

  • May not appeal to readers who are not interested in cinema or filmmaking
  • Some biographies may lack critical analysis and objectivity
